Washington Art Association is a 501(c)(3) non profit organization dedicated to enriching our community through art education, exhibitions and special events.

The Elizabeth MacDonald Scholarship Fund

This scholarship is for graduating seniors from Shepaug Valley School who demonstrate outstanding creativity in the visual arts.
